How to Start a Freelance Digital Marketing Career


In today’s digital age, the demand for skilled digital marketers is on the rise. As businesses increasingly focus on their online presence, the need for experts who can navigate the intricacies of digital marketing has skyrocketed. If you have a passion for marketing and want the freedom and flexibility of working independently, starting a freelance digital marketing career might be the perfect choice for you. This article will guide you through the essential steps to kickstart your journey as a freelance digital marketer.

  1. Define Your Niche

Before diving into the world of freelance digital marketing, it’s crucial to define your niche. Digital marketing encompasses various areas, such as social media marketing, content marketing, search engine optimization (SEO), email marketing, and more. Identify your strengths and interests, and choose a niche that aligns with your skills. By specializing in a particular area, you can establish yourself as an expert and stand out from the competition.

  1. Develop Your Skills

To succeed as a freelance digital marketer, it’s essential to continuously develop and refine your skills. Stay updated with the latest industry trends, tools, and techniques. Attend webinars, workshops, and conferences, and consider investing in online courses or certifications. Building a strong foundation of knowledge and expertise will not only boost your confidence but also enable you to deliver exceptional results for your clients.

  1. Create an Online Presence

Establishing a strong online presence is vital for attracting clients and showcasing your expertise. Start by creating a professional website that highlights your skills, services, and previous work. Include a portfolio of successful projects to demonstrate your capabilities. Utilize search engine optimization strategies to ensure that your website ranks well in search engine results. Additionally, leverage social media platforms like LinkedIn, Facebook, and Instagram to connect with potential clients and share valuable content related to digital marketing.

  1. Network and Build Relationships

Networking plays a crucial role in the success of any freelance career. Attend industry events, join relevant online communities, and connect with professionals in your field. Engage in conversations, offer assistance, and provide value whenever possible. Building strong relationships with fellow digital marketers, potential clients, and industry influencers can lead to referrals, collaborations, and new opportunities.

  1. Start with Small Projects

When starting your freelance digital marketing career, it’s advisable to take on smaller projects initially. These projects will allow you to gain experience, build your portfolio, and establish a track record of success. As you accumulate satisfied clients and positive testimonials, you can gradually take on more significant and higher-paying projects. Remember, quality and customer satisfaction are paramount in building a successful freelance business.

  1. Set Your Rates

Determining your rates as a freelance digital marketer can be a challenging task. Conduct market research to understand the average rates in your niche and factor in your level of expertise and experience. Consider the value you provide to clients and the complexity of the projects you undertake. It’s crucial to find a balance between charging competitive rates and ensuring that your services are financially sustainable. As you gain more experience and expertise, you can gradually increase your rates.

  1. Market Yourself

To attract clients and stand out in the competitive freelance market, you need to market yourself effectively. Utilize various marketing strategies such as content marketing, social media marketing, email marketing, and search engine optimization to increase your visibility. Create valuable and relevant content that showcases your expertise and positions you as a thought leader in your niche. Leverage social media platforms to engage with your target audience and build a strong personal brand.

  1. Deliver Exceptional Results

As a freelance digital marketer, your reputation is everything. Delivering exceptional results to your clients should be your top priority. Take the time to understand your clients’ goals and expectations, and develop customized strategies to help them achieve their objectives.

  1. Stay Updated with Industry Trends

The field of digital marketing is constantly evolving. New tools, techniques, and platforms emerge regularly, so it’s crucial to stay updated with the latest trends. Subscribe to industry newsletters, follow influential blogs, and participate in online communities to keep yourself informed. By staying ahead of the curve, you can provide cutting-edge solutions to your clients and maintain a competitive edge in the market.

  1. Cultivate Strong Communication Skills

Effective communication is essential for success as a freelance digital marketer. You’ll be collaborating with clients, discussing strategies, and conveying complex ideas. Honing your communication skills will help you build trust, understand client requirements, and deliver clear and concise reports. Practice active listening, ask clarifying questions, and ensure that you can communicate your ideas effectively both verbally and in writing.

  1. Develop a Solid Project Management System

Managing multiple projects simultaneously is a common challenge for freelancers. Developing a robust project management system is crucial to ensure that you stay organized and meet deadlines. Utilize project management tools like Trello, Asana, or to create project timelines, track progress, and manage client communication. This will help you streamline your workflow and provide a seamless experience to your clients.

  1. Build a Strong Referral Network

Word-of-mouth referrals can be a powerful source of new clients. Encourage satisfied clients to refer your services to their contacts by providing exceptional work and delivering outstanding results. Consider offering incentives for referrals, such as discounted rates or additional services. Additionally, maintain strong relationships with other professionals in related fields, such as web developers or graphic designers, who can refer clients to you and vice versa.

  1. Continuously Evolve and Learn

The digital marketing landscape is constantly evolving, so it’s crucial to embrace a mindset of continuous learning and improvement. Attend webinars, conferences, and workshops to stay updated with the latest industry developments. Seek feedback from your clients and learn from both successes and failures. By constantly evolving and adapting, you can provide innovative solutions and maintain a competitive edge in the freelance market.

  1. Set Realistic Expectations

Starting a freelance digital marketing career requires hard work, dedication, and patience. It takes time to build a reputation, establish a steady client base, and achieve financial stability. Set realistic expectations for yourself and understand that success won’t come overnight. Be prepared to put in the effort, persevere through challenges, and learn from your experiences. With persistence and a growth mindset, you can steadily grow your freelance digital marketing career.


Starting a freelance digital marketing career can be an exciting and rewarding journey. By defining your niche, developing your skills, building an online presence, networking, and delivering exceptional results, you can establish yourself as a successful freelance digital marketer. Remember to stay updated with industry trends, communicate effectively, and continuously evolve to meet the changing demands of the digital marketing landscape. With the right strategies and a passion for marketing, you can embark on a fulfilling and lucrative freelance career in digital marketing.

Related Posts

Leave a Reply

Your email address will not be published. Required fields are marked *